服务器什么时候会崩溃

不及物动词 其他 21

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    服务器崩溃是指服务器无法正常运行或处理网络请求的情况。以下是导致服务器崩溃的几个可能的原因:

    1. 资源耗尽:服务器资源包括CPU、内存、磁盘空间和网络带宽等。当服务器上运行的应用程序或服务超过了服务器资源的极限,服务器可能会因资源耗尽而崩溃。

    2. 软件问题:软件bug或错误可能导致服务器崩溃。例如,应用程序可能会出现内存泄漏或死锁,导致服务器无法正常响应请求。

    3. 硬件问题:硬件故障也可能导致服务器崩溃。例如,硬盘故障、电源供应问题或者过热等都可能导致服务器无法正常运行。

    4. 安全漏洞:服务器遭受到恶意攻击时,攻击者可能利用安全漏洞破坏服务器的正常运行。例如,DOS(拒绝服务)攻击可能导致服务器过载,使其无法响应请求。

    5. 网络问题:网络故障也可能导致服务器崩溃。当服务器无法连接到其他设备或无法获取网络资源时,可能会导致服务器无法正常运行。

    为了避免服务器崩溃,可以采取以下预防措施:

    1. 定期监控服务器资源使用情况,确保服务器资源不会超过其极限。

    2. 更新和修复软件bug,并确保安装最新的安全补丁。

    3. 定期进行硬件维护和检查,以确保服务器的正常运行。

    4. 配置防火墙和安全软件,以保护服务器免受恶意攻击。

    5. 设置合理的网络架构和冗余机制,以确保服务器的稳定性和可用性。

    总之,服务器崩溃的原因有很多,包括资源耗尽、软件问题、硬件问题、安全漏洞和网络问题等。为了避免服务器崩溃,需要采取相应的预防措施来保护服务器的稳定运行。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    服务器崩溃是指服务器无法继续正常运行的状态。服务器崩溃可以有多种原因,以下是导致服务器崩溃的常见情况:

    1. 资源耗尽:服务器在运行过程中需要大量的资源,包括处理器、内存、磁盘空间、网络带宽等。如果服务器上的资源不足或者被其他任务耗尽,服务器可能会崩溃。

    2. 硬件故障:服务器是由硬件组件构成的,包括处理器、内存、硬盘、电源等。如果硬件组件出现故障,如硬盘损坏、内存故障等,服务器可能会崩溃。

    3. 软件错误:服务器运行的操作系统、应用程序等软件也可能出现错误导致服务器崩溃。例如,应用程序发生了严重错误,导致服务器无法正常运行。

    4. 网络问题:服务器通常通过网络连接到其他设备,包括用户访问的终端设备和其他服务器等。如果网络出现故障,如网络延迟、断开连接等,服务器可能会崩溃。

    5. 安全漏洞:服务器面临各种网络攻击的威胁,如DDoS攻击、恶意软件等。如果服务器的安全措施不足或者存在漏洞,攻击者可能利用漏洞攻击服务器,导致服务器崩溃。

    以上是导致服务器崩溃的常见情况,然而具体原因可能因服务器的配置、使用环境、运行负载等而有所不同。为了避免服务器崩溃,需要对服务器进行定期维护、监控和及时升级硬件和软件,同时加强服务器的安全措施,以减少服务器崩溃的风险。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    服务器在以下几种情况下可能会崩溃:

    1.过载:如果服务器系统负载过高,处理器、内存、磁盘和网络资源等无法满足用户请求的需求,服务器就会出现崩溃。这种情况下,服务器可能会非常缓慢或完全无法响应。

    2.软件错误:服务器软件中存在BUG或者配置错误,导致服务器无法正常工作。这些错误可能会导致服务器崩溃或者产生异常状态。常见的错误包括内存泄漏、死循环、资源不足等。

    3.硬件故障:服务器中的硬件组件(如处理器、内存、硬盘、电源等)可能会出现故障,导致服务器崩溃。这些硬件故障可以是突发的,也可以是逐渐发展的。例如,处理器过热可能导致服务器崩溃。

    4.网络问题:服务器可能会由于网络连接中断或不稳定而崩溃。例如,网络设备故障、网络拥堵、攻击等可能导致服务器无法正常工作。

    5.安全漏洞:服务器上的安全漏洞可能会被攻击者利用,并使服务器崩溃。例如,恶意软件、拒绝服务攻击等可能导致服务器崩溃。

    为了避免服务器崩溃,可以采取以下措施:

    1.合理规划服务器资源:根据预估的用户数、访问量和应用需求,合理规划服务器资源。确保服务器具备足够的处理能力、内存、磁盘空间和网络带宽。

    2.监控系统负载:使用监控工具对服务器的负载情况进行实时监测,及时发现系统负载过高的情况,并采取相应的措施,如增加服务器数量、优化代码等。

    3.备份和恢复策略:定期备份服务器数据和配置,并制定恢复策略,以防止数据丢失和重新配置服务器。

    4.更新和维护:及时更新服务器的操作系统、软件补丁和防病毒软件,以及监控和修复服务器硬件问题,提高服务器稳定性和安全性。

    5.网络安全措施:采取安全措施来保护服务器免受恶意攻击,如配置防火墙、入侵检测和防御系统,并定期检查服务器安全漏洞。

    总之,服务器的崩溃可能发生在过载、软件错误、硬件故障、网络问题和安全漏洞等情况下。通过合理规划资源、监控系统负载、备份和恢复策略、更新和维护以及网络安全措施,可以减少服务器崩溃的风险。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部